RVC Foundation Grants

Providing Funding for Important Equipment and Projects

Since 1999, the Foundation has funded more than $578,000 in grants to RVC faculty and staff for a wide variety of equipment and projects that enhance the learning experience for our students.  To get a better idea of the broad assortment of interesting and diverse grants we’ve funded in recent years, check out our list of grants

Unfortunately, we usually receive more requests for grants than we have funds to award.  This year, the Foundation is pleased to be awarding $70,000 in grants.

Grant Application and Selection Process

The Foundation’s grant process begins each fall. Any RVC faculty or staff member may submit a grant application between September 1 and October 29, 2010.  The application requires detailed project and budget information.  In November, a grant committee of volunteer RVC Foundation board members meets to carefully review all applications and determine the grant recipients based upon an established criteria:

  • Impact on college and community
  • Potential lack of college funding
  • Degree of creativity and innovation
  • Support of the college’s priorities
  • Level of visibility for the Foundation

The Foundation considers all requests.  However, preference is given to academic areas. Key college administrators attend the grant selection session to provide insight and answer committee questions.  College staff is not part of the voting process.  Additional grant guidelines are listed on the grant application (click on the link button below). Karl Jacobs Leadership Grant

In addition to the open grant process, there is a leadership grant that was originated in honor of former RVC president, Karl Jacobs.  This grant is available to faculty, staff, and students and can be used to fund everything from speakers, programs, and books, to media, training, and conference attendance.
